What is the GLHP Well Visit/Immunization Documentation Tool?
The GLHP Well Visit/Immunization Documentation Tool is designed for healthcare providers to efficiently document preventative services provided to GLHP members. This form streamlines the documentation process, enabling providers to record services accurately. Proper documentation is essential for GLHP members, ensuring they receive the preventive care they need.
This documentation tool features fillable fields, which guide users in efficiently gathering patient information, service dates, and essential physician details. The physician's signature is a requirement, reinforcing the importance of validated records.

Key Features of the GLHP Well Visit/Immunization Documentation Tool
The GLHP Well Visit form includes several critical features that enhance its usability:
-
Fillable fields such as 'RECIPIENT ID#', 'PATIENT NAME', and 'DATE OF SERVICE'
-
The requirement for the physician's signature to validate the information
-
Advantages over traditional claims submissions, allowing for streamlined documentation
These features make the well visit template not only user-friendly but also compliant with healthcare standards.

Who is eligible to use the GLHP Well Visit form?
The GLHP Well Visit/Immunization Documentation Tool is intended for healthcare providers who offer preventative services to GLHP members. Physicians must complete and sign the form to ensure validity.
What supporting documents are needed when submitting this form?
Typically, no additional documents are required when submitting this form. However, any specific details regarding treatment or patient history might be helpful for comprehensive documentation.
